<p><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if; font-size: x-small;">Temporary Electric Construction Heater</span></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if; font-size: x-small;">The Safe-Heat Electric Series is a complete                        line of indoor electric heaters with a capacity of more                        than 51,195 BTU/h. The units are completely self-contained                        and can be left unattended with no need for re-fueling or                        venting of combustion gases. Designed for small enclosed                        areas, Safe-Heat electric heaters provide a guaranteed temperature                        rise in two hours. Safety features include screens at each                        end of the heat drum and a remote thermostat for temperature                        control. The units have bright colors for high visibility                        in crowded areas.</span></td>

<td width="60%"><strong><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if; font-size: x-small;"><a name="204"></a>CEH-204<br />
Temporary Electric Construction Heater</span></strong><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if; font-size: x-small;">The                        Safe-Heat CEH-204 is a rugged, self-contained, portable                        electric heater with built-in controls and air temperature                        up to 180F. The unit includes a fan only switch that allows                        it to be used to recirculate room air, supply a fresh air                        source or capture fume exhaust. The heater provides for                        easily adjustable airflow and includes a thermostat to enable                        the operator to set the maximum inlet outlet temperatures.                        The CEH-204 can be left unattended without the threat of                        fire or by-product combustion from fuel fired heaters.<br />

<td width="63%"><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;"><strong><a name="51"></a>IMA                        61, 111, 185 Oil Fired Drying Systems</strong></span></p>
<p><img src="../wp-content/uploads/2010/01/heat_i61l.jpg" alt="" width="400" height="279" /></p>
<p><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if; font-size: x-small;">IMA 61 is a great system. It has a recirculation                        system that will give you about 17 degrees additional increase                        in temperature rise compared to non recirculation systems.                        Also the power needed is 110vac, the IMA 111 &amp; 185 require                        220vac. The ductability is 75’ which makes it great                        for those jobs that require more hose. It has a external                        fuel tank (Approximately 50 Gallons) that will give you                        a much longer run time without the need to refuel. This                        is a great system.</span></td>

<td width="63%"><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;"><a name="500"></a><strong>IDF-500-S                      (500,000 BTU/hr) </strong><br />
<span style="font-size: x-small;">Temporary Industrial Heater </span></span><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if; font-size: x-small;">The                        IDF-500-S indirect-fired heater provides efficient heating                        up to 500,000 BTU/hr using a variety of fuels. The IDF-500-S                        offers easy connecting ducts for even dispersion of heated                        air over large areas and is designed for immediate set-up                        in a minimum amount of time. The units can be supplied with                        the necessary accessories to ensure proper installation                        and maintenance. A remote thermostat allows you to maintain                        your desired temperature levels at all times. Meets CSA                        and ETL approvals for safety and environmental standards                        with both clean and vented air for safe use in confined                        spaces.</span></td>

<td width="53%"><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;">SH-500<a id="500" name="500"></a> (100,000 &#8211; 500,000 BTUs/hr. )<br />
Portable Construction Heater<br />
<img src="../wp-content/uploads/2010/01/heat_sh-500l.jpg" alt="" width="435" height="344" align="left" /></span></td>
<td width="47%" valign="top"><span style="font-family: Arial,Helvetica,sans-serif;">The                        SH-500 portable construction heater has an effective heating                        range between 100,000 &#8211; 500,000 BTUs/hr. Special safety                        features include our patented 100% stainless steel burner                        with exclusive inner-lined heat shield that maintains a                        cool outer shell and a red indicator light located near                        the on/off switch to warn of potential problems. An enclosed                        fan-cooled industrial motor drives an eight-blade, high-efficiency                        axial propeller, maintaining air movement through higher                        static pressures. Large diameter wheels and rubber-gripped                        handles provide easy handling and maximum portability.</span></td>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: center;">Safe-Heat                  Heaters are field tested and rental tough. Safe-Heat Heaters have                  been manufactured in the U.S.A. for over 20 years. With patented                  design technology and heavy duty construction they have become                  a proven favorite in the construction, industrial, and special                  event heating markets.</p>
<p style="text-align: center;">Safe-Heat                  has built its reputation on direct and indirect fired heaters                  but also offers steam and electric heaters. With an expanded product                  offering Safe-Heat Heaters are now penetrating new markets as                  discerning customers utilize heat technology in restoration, mold                  remediation, and pest control.</p>
